Spring Street Climate Fund Inc

Organization Overview

Spring Street Climate Fund Inc is located in Brooklyn, NY. According to its NTEE Classification (C12) the organization is classified as: Fund Raising & Fund Distribution, under the broad grouping of Environment and related organizations. As of 06/2023, Spring Street Climate Fund Inc employed 3 individuals. This organization is an independent organization and not affiliated with a larger national or regional group of organizations. Spring Street Climate Fund Inc is a 501(c)(3) and as such, is described as a "Charitable or Religous organization or a private foundation" by the IRS.

For the year ending 06/2023, Spring Street Climate Fund Inc generated $954.1k in total revenue. This organization has experienced exceptional growth, as over the past 2 years, it has increased revenue by an average of 30.0% each year . All expenses for the organization totaled $833.5k during the year ending 06/2023. You can explore the organizations financials more deeply in the financial statements section below.

Since 2022, Spring Street Climate Fund Inc has awarded 22 individual grants totaling $590,640. If you would like to learn more about the grant giving history of this organization, scroll down to the grant profile section of this page.

Describe the Organization's Mission:

Part 3 - Line 1

SPRING STREET CLIMATE FUND SUPPORTS HIGH-IMPACT POLICY CAMPAIGNS THAT CAN MAKE NEW YORK A MODEL STATE FOR CLIMATE PROGRESS. WE IDENTIFY OPPORTUNITIES TO WIN SCALABLE CLIMATE SOLUTIONS AND INVEST IN THE GRASSROOTS CLIMATE CAMPAIGNS THAT CAN SUCCEED.

Describe the Organization's Program Activity:

Part 3 - Line 4a

THE EXEMPT PURPOSE OF SPRING STREET CLIMATE FUND INC. IS TO BUILD STATE-LEVEL CLIMATE POLICY THAT CAN SERVE AS A MODEL FOR OTHER STATES, FOR NATIONAL CLIMATE POLICY, AND FOR AMERICAN LEADERSHIP ON THE WORLD STAGE. TO FURTHER THIS EXEMPT PURPOSE, SPRING STREET IDENTIFIES SPECIFIC OPPORTUNITIES FOR PUBLIC POLICY CHANGES THAT WILL FIGHT CLIMATE CHANGE AND ARE MEANINGFUL AND WINNABLE, AND PARTNERS WITH GRASSROOTS AND COMMUNITY-BASED NONPROFIT ORGANIZATIONS TO WIN THESE PRIORITY CAMPAIGNS.
